How to Use Opera GX VPN on Mobile?
🔍 Quick answer:
The Opera GX browser has a built-in free VPN on desktop only — the mobile version (iOS and Android) does NOT include a built-in VPN. To use a VPN with Opera GX on your phone, you need to install a separate VPN app. Here's how: 1) Download a VPN app like ProtonVPN (free tier), NordVPN, or ExpressVPN from the App Store or Google Play. 2) Open the VPN app, create an account, and connect. 3) Open Opera GX browser — all your browsing traffic will now go through the VPN.

How to use VPN with Opera GX on mobile
On iPhone / iPad
- Open the App Store
- Search for "ProtonVPN" (free), "NordVPN", or "ExpressVPN"
- Download and install the app
- Open the VPN app → create a free account
- Tap "Allow" when iOS asks to add VPN configurations
- Tap connect — VPN icon appears in status bar
- Open Opera GX browser — your traffic is now protected
On Android
- Open Google Play Store
- Search for "ProtonVPN" (free), "NordVPN", or "ExpressVPN"
- Tap "Install" → open the app
- Create a free account (ProtonVPN has a free tier)
- Tap "OK" when Android asks for VPN permission
- Tap connect — key icon 🔑 appears in status bar
- Open Opera GX browser — your traffic is now protected
Best free VPN apps for Opera GX mobile
- ProtonVPN Free: Unlimited data, no ads, strong encryption, no-logs policy — best free option
- Windscribe Free: 10GB/month, decent privacy, but data limited
- TunnelBear Free: 500MB/month — very limited, not practical
💡 Pro tip: While Opera GX desktop has a built-in free VPN, it's limited (browser only) and has privacy concerns (Opera was sold to a Chinese consortium). For full device protection, use a dedicated VPN app like ProtonVPN (free tier available) on both mobile and desktop. This protects all apps — not just your browser.
